Splet19. maj 2024 · 1. Ran into this issue today also. SVG seems to be broken in Word. One way I have found to preserve the scalability of graphics in PDF output from Word is: Open the SVG in Inkscape. Select all and Copy to Clipboard. Using Paste Special in Word (Alt+E,S) paste it into the document as a "Picture (Enhanced Metafile)" Splet27. mar. 2015 · If you really want a higher resolution image of a PDF page inserted into a Microsoft Office application, you should open a PDF file page in Photoshop, specifying exactly the resolution you want, crop as desired, and then save as a TIFF or PNG file. Then import that file into the Office document.
